The operational drag behind weak Sage Intacct field service software
Many service businesses do not have a software shortage. They have a stack coordination problem across CRM, accounting, telephony, marketing, and field execution. That setup creates duplicate entry, weak reporting trust, and a rollout burden every time another bolt-on is introduced.
Leaders need a clearer way to judge whether software should integrate with the stack, replace parts of it, or become the new operating center entirely. That is why serious buyers evaluate this category against real operating pressure, not just a polished demo path.

How to evaluate Sage Intacct field service software without buying another silo
Evaluate whether the platform reduces dependency on disconnected tools or simply adds another layer of integration maintenance. Check how deeply accounting, telephony, API access, booking, and marketing data stay connected to the operating workflow.
Score whether the architecture will be easier to govern one year from now, not just easier to demo this week. Buyers that stay disciplined here usually avoid the trap of choosing software that looks helpful but adds another layer of operating friction.
